Free sample: decision 1 of 5
Consent Calendar items 13.1 through 13.7
Council approved consent calendar items 13.1 through 13.7 with one motion. Moved by Vice Mayor Budge, seconded by Council Member Little. Roll call: Sander aye, Polipotti yes, Little (second), Budge yes, Gatewood yes.
